LEVA: Autonomous Delivery Robot with Unmatched Heavy-Lifting Capability
LEVA has taken the world of logistics and robotics by storm, promising to transform the way goods are transported. Developed by a team of engineers from ETH Zurich and other Swiss universities, this autonomous delivery robot is a game-changer in the industry. LEVA’s unique design allows it to navigate both flat terrain and uneven ground, making it adaptable for various environments. With its combination of wheels and legs, this robot can roll smoothly on sidewalks and climb stairs or traverse rugged landscapes with ease.
The robot’s capabilities extend far beyond simple navigation. LEVA can autonomously load and unload heavy cargo, a feat not seen in most traditional delivery robots. Equipped with GPS, lidar sensors, and a suite of cameras, LEVA can interpret its surroundings and make real-time adjustments to avoid obstacles. One of its cameras is even used to align itself precisely during pick-up or drop-off operations. This technological integration allows LEVA to handle a wide range of delivery tasks efficiently and without human intervention.
What truly sets LEVA apart is its ability to carry a hefty payload of up to 187 pounds. This weight capacity is impressive for a robot of its size, making it ideal for industries that require robust transportation solutions.
